Basketball Program
Who: For ages 12-16
When: Tuesdays, 4-7 pm
Where: 704 Carson’s Rd. and Samuel-Genest Gym
What: Focused on skill development, teamwork, and sportsmanship, the program provides a structured environment for players to enhance their abilities. With experienced coaches and quality facilities, participants can expect a well-rounded and enriching basketball experience, fostering both skill growth and camaraderie.
After School Program
Who: For ages 8-12
When: Tuesdays, 5-6 pm
Where: 704 Carson’s Rd., Samuel-Genest Gym
What: We offer a safe and engaging space for children. Sports and games promote teamwork, fun and physical activity while Aikido sessions focus on discipline and self-defense, whether participants are interested in martial arts or just want to have fun, our program offers a well-rounded experience in partnership with Christie Lake Kids.

Art Program
Who: For ages 6-12
When: Thursdays, 4-6 pm
Where: 710 Carson’s Rd,
Unit 102
What: Geared towards fostering creativity, imagination, and artistic expression, the program offers a fun and engaging environment for young artists. Partnering with the Ottawa School of Art ensures quality instruction and a supportive atmosphere. Children will have the opportunity to explore various art forms, develop their skills, and unleash their creativity in a structured and enjoyable setting.
